How Does the Car Reverse Anti-Collision Device Work?

The working principle of the car reverse anti-collision device is: based on the ordinary reversing radar, a servo with a braking function is added. When the car moves from the warning zone to the danger zone, the controller can send a control signal to the brake servo, and the brake servo immediately starts to automatically control the car to stop reversing, achieving the purpose of safe reversing. Notes when reversing: 1. Adjust the rearview mirror in the car to clearly see the situation behind the car; 2. Pay attention to both left and right rearview mirrors at the same time; 3. Control a certain speed; 4. Stop and wait in time when there are pedestrians and passing vehicles; 5. Combine the reversing image to accurately judge the distance.

What to Do When Your Car Windshield Develops Cracks?

Solutions for cracks in a car windshield are: 1. If the crack is not severe, you can use a specialized glass repair agent to fill it, which does not affect the original glass structure and function; 2. For longer cracks, the windshield needs to be replaced. The method for replacing the windshield is: 1. Use a screwdriver to remove the black protective strips around the windshield; 2. Use steel wire to pull apart the sealant around the entire windshield; 3. Use a small blade to scrape off any black sealant remaining on the car; 4. Apply polyurethane sealant to the frame of the car windshield; 5. Install the windshield. Functions of the windshield: 1. Shield from wind and rain, and provide noise insulation; 2. Reduce wind resistance and guide airflow; 3. Protect the safety of passengers in the car.

Why is the car steering wheel particularly heavy?

Car steering wheel is particularly heavy due to: 1. Insufficient tire pressure; 2. Contaminated power steering fluid; 3. Internal failure of the power assist system; 4. Poor bearing lubrication. Solutions for a heavy car steering wheel: 1. Replenish hydraulic power steering fluid; 2. Replace circuit fuses; 3. Replace flat bearings and replenish kingpin grease; 4. Increase lubrication for the steering tie rod ball joints. The working principle of a car steering wheel is to transmit torque to the rack and pinion mechanism, thereby pushing the wheels to turn left or right. Steering wheels are categorized into: single-spoke, dual-spoke, three-spoke, and four-spoke steering wheels.

What is the Normal Voltage of a 12V Car Battery?

Car 12V battery normal voltage is: no-load voltage is around 13V, load voltage should not be lower than 11V. Functions of the battery: 1. Supply power to the starting system, ignition system, and electronic fuel injection system when starting the engine; 2. Provide power to car electrical equipment when the engine is off or at low idle; 3. Participate in power supply when electrical demand exceeds the generator's supply capacity; 4. Stabilize voltage and protect electronic equipment in the car. Battery maintenance methods: 1. Clean the battery regularly; 2. Avoid using electrical equipment when the engine is off; 3. Replace the battery periodically; 4. Start the car regularly.

How Often Should the Transmission Fluid of a Tiida Be Changed?

The transmission fluid of a Tiida should be changed every 2 years or 40,000 kilometers. The methods for changing the transmission fluid are: 1. Gravity drain: Loosen the tightening nut at the bottom of the oil pan, and the transmission fluid will automatically flow out from the drain hole; 2. Machine circulation: Connect the transmission and the circulation machine through pipeline interfaces to push out the old fluid with new fluid; 3. Remove the oil pan for fluid change. What is the reason for tiny bubbles after tire repair?

Tiny bubbles appearing after tire repair are caused by: the inner liner not being promptly or properly repaired after a puncture, resulting in incomplete restoration of the inner liner. This allows air to leak from inside the tire through the damaged area of the inner liner. The functions of tires are: 1. To support the entire weight of the vehicle and bear the load of the car; 2. To transmit traction and braking torque, ensuring the adhesion between the wheels and the road surface; 3. To mitigate and absorb vibrations and impact forces during driving, preventing severe vibrations and premature damage to vehicle components; 4. To adapt to the high-speed performance of the vehicle and reduce driving noise, ensuring driving safety, handling stability, comfort, and fuel economy.
